Mapping Quantitative Trait Loci by an Extension of the Haley–Knott Regression Method Using Estimating Equations

The Haley–Knott (HK) regression method continues to be a popular approximation to standard interval mapping (IM) of quantitative trait loci (QTL) in experimental crosses. The HK method is favored for its dramatic reduction in computation time compared to the IM method, something that is particularly...
